Game Room
The Game Room is located on the Lower Level of the Advanced Technology & Learning Center.
- Games available at no cost with a SurgeCard (student ID card) include table tennis, foosball, billiards, Xbox, and board games.
- Only currently-enrolled Cincinnati State students may use the Game Room.
SurgeCards
All Cincinnati State students, faculty, and staff members must have a SurgeCard (College identification card) with you at all times for security purposes.
SurgeCards are available in the Student Activities Office. Click here for more information about Surge Cards.
- Your SurgeCard provides access to campus services such as the Library, the Fitness Center, and operation of vending machines and printers, as well as admission to College sports events.
- Your SurgeCard also can be used as a debit card to purchase food at the Overlook Café and Bakery Hill on Clifton Campus. Purchases made with a Surge Card receive a 5% discount.
